MatHayward

Quote from: micens on August 19, 2019, 13:38
I have same problem. Say "We're sorry, but it seems like this redemption code has expired" but in email say "You have until July 2021 to redeem it".
Mat, what to do? My subs is expired, and I can`t use Photoshop any more :(

Codes from the 2018 program are valid until 2021, but due to a glitch some codes expired early. Please contact the Contributor Success team via the contact us link at the bottom of the contributor portal to let us know that your code has expired. We verify your info and will issue a new code.

Is the give away 2019 also for those of us who got and used it in 2018 when we have again enough uploads in 2019?
And how does it work? Do we have to wait for a new code?

Noedelhap

Quote from: Beckhusen on September 04, 2019, 16:11
Is the give away 2019 also for those of us who got and used it in 2018 when we have again enough uploads in 2019?
And how does it work? Do we have to wait for a new code?

Yes, regardless of whether or not you've used a code in 2018, you should be eligible for a new code in 2019 if you meet the required number of uploads.
The code will be sent automatically some weeks after you've reached the target, according to the FAQ.
